Ariane Brodier Describes Separate Dog Attack and Assault, With Surgery Set After Nose Fracture

Her case is now with police; nasal surgery is scheduled early next week.

Overview

  • In a video posted November 27, the 46-year-old showed visible injuries and said she waited to speak until the swelling and emotion subsided.
  • She reported being bitten by a dog while jogging on November 20, then suffering a distinct second attack by an unknown man on November 23.
  • Doctors diagnosed a fractured nose, three stitches, and a cervical sprain, and a maxillofacial surgeon plans to straighten her septum early next week.
  • She said she has filed a complaint and will not share injury photos because they are part of the legal file.
  • She has been placed on 45 days of work incapacity, leading to cancellations including a France 2 taping and a December 17 show, while her 2026 tour remains on the calendar.
